Subject: Checkout load-test cut-over done

Welcome aboard. The Cartline checkout load rig moved to the new generator last night. Old scripts are retired; use `loadrun` only. Peak target is 900 orders/min, sustained 20 minutes, payment stub enabled. Results land in the perf dashboard. The generator runs with these settings.

service settings:
ralael:
  pin: 7453
  tenant: zorath
  seal: seal_087806e4
  metrics_host: metrics.ralael.paliqworks.example
  standby_team: fraath
  escalation: praok-istiel
  nonce: 10e083

**Ticket: Crashlane ingest stalls on malformed symbol maps**

Since Tuesday, the Fernwick app's crash-report pipeline has been dropping roughly 12% of incoming reports. Root cause appears to be the symbolication worker rejecting maps with duplicate frame entries and then retrying indefinitely, which backs up the queue. Mitigation: dedupe frames before validation, cap retries at three. For the weekly sync, the affected build is noted below.

pipeline stamp: htk9_17223437d

**Action Item PM-12:** The Quillfax invoice renderer was choking on malformed embedded fonts, which let oversized PDFs hang the worker pool. Dario patched the parser, but we still owe the security team hardened resource caps. We've settled on conservative defaults after load testing. The tuning constants we landed on are listed below.

tuning constants:
THRESHOLDS = {
    "kelix": 280,
    "druvan": 756,
    "oliael": 399,
}

Subject: Training budget for next year

Hi all — heads up that the L&D budget for next year lands at roughly the same level as this year, with a modest bump for the Fernbrook leadership track. Department heads should submit draft plans by month-end. One strategic consideration is driving this allocation, and it's for this group only.

internal memo for fafog-fadug: Gross margin on Holwyn came in at 10 percent against a plan of 5 percent. Only 5 of the 140 pilot accounts renewed Holwyn, so a churn review is set for January 1.